Differences

Reasons to consider the Intel Core i5-13420H

  • CPU is newer: launch date 3 month(s) later
  • 4 more cores, run more applications at once: 8 vs 4
  • 4 more threads: 12 vs 8
  • Around 7% higher clock speed: 4.60 GHz vs 4.3 GHz
  • Around 5% higher maximum core temperature: 100°C vs 95°C
  • 2.5x more L1 cache, more data can be stored in the L1 cache for quick access later
  • 3x more L3 cache, more data can be stored in the L3 cache for quick access later
  • Around 40%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 3408 vs 2442
  • Around 93% better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 17631 vs 9139

Reasons to consider the AMD Ryzen 5 7520U

  • A newer manufacturing process allows for a more powerful, yet cooler running processor: 6 nm vs 7 nm
  • 131072x more L2 cache, more data can be stored in the L2 cache for quick access later
  • 3x lower typical power consumption: 15 Watt vs 45 Watt
